Moving out of calculus class, the operational amplifier integrator is a great tool to have in your op-amp toolbox. As expected, the op-amp integrator takes a voltage in and integrates its behavior over time. In this tutorial, Josh reviews the concept of integration, how to put together an op-amp integrator circuit, derives the mathematical equation that describes its behavior, and finally shows a practical example of it working. Learn the basic concepts of an op-amp integrator and get a good foundational understanding of how it works in real life.
